This school year, students in grades 3–12 will take part in an online safety lesson during the school day.
This comes from a West Virginia law (SB 466) passed in 2024, which requires all schools to provide this type of instruction and to use a state-approved platform. For our students, that platform is CyberSWAT/SKYLL.
The lessons are designed to help students better understand situations they may face online:
🔹 Protect their personal information
🔹 Recognize unsafe situations online
🔹 Avoid scams and manipulation
🔹Know when to reach out to a trusted adult
🔹Students will move through interactive, scenario-based experiences, referred to as stories.
Grades 3–5: Realm Quest
Grades 6–12: Miss Informed
We do want families to be aware that some of the situations presented in these lessons are more serious in nature and may introduce topics that you may prefer to approach in your own way or on your own timeline.
Because of that, we encourage families to review the materials ahead of time.
You can see what topics will be covered in the course and read a breakdown of each story in the parent guide,
https://wveis.k12.wv.us/cyberswat
While this instruction is required under state law, families do have the option to choose an alternative lesson for their child. The opt out form is available in the parent guide.

✍️ Big talent. Big-time writers.
We’re excited to celebrate our 2026 KCS Young Writers winners—students whose essays stood out across the entire county and are now heading to the state stage!
These students will represent Kanawha County Schools at WV Young Writers Day at the University of Charleston on May 8, 2026. 👏
🏆 2026 KCS Young Writers Winners:
• Grades 1-2 - Madison Shearer, Chesapeake Elementary School
• Grades 3-4 - Abigail Atha, Kanawha City Elementary School
• Grades 5-6 - Elise Silber, Weberwood Elementary School
• Grades 7-8 - Carley Coleman, Andrew Jackson Middle School
• Grades 9-10 - Duncan Bishop, George Washington High School
• Grades 11-12 - Maisie Bishop, George Washington High School
We’ll also celebrate these students (and all school-level winners) at our annual KCS Young Writers Tea, where each student will receive a published copy of their work in the KCS Young Writers anthology. 📖

🍔 A quick update on school menus.
We’ve made a change to how Kanawha County Schools shares monthly menus. The previous setup worked well for most families, but it didn’t fully meet updated ADA accessibility requirements.
This new format ensures all families can access menu information, including those using screen readers or other assistive technology.
Everything is now organized on one webpage, with quick links to text based menus for each school level and program. You also have the option to download and/or screenshot a traditional view of the menu at the bottom of each individual menu page.
🛜 To find the updated page on our website:
🔹 Click on Menu in the top right corner of the KCS Homepage
🔹 Look under the Parent/Guardian column
🔹 Click on School Menus | Kanawha County Schools
🔹 From that page, you can search for the menu you need
